Wall St edges higher; Friday’s jobs data awaited

NEW YORK (Reuters) – U.S. stocks inched higher at midday on Thursday, paring earlier gains, as lower energy prices and an unexpected fall in home sales offset optimism stirred by retailers’ better-than-expected monthly sales.
